Transaction ed576e4031f7540bc9f66c59e18e6f6fa20d5708ff8bf30d5a1dd5ee99f25625

235 Input
2 Outputs
  • ed576e4031f7540bc9f66c59e18e6f6fa20d5708ff8bf30d5a1dd5ee99f25625:0
  • value  10000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• ed576e4031f7540bc9f66c59e18e6f6fa20d5708ff8bf30d5a1dd5ee99f25625:1
  • value  4956579
    address  3CRzKRhrW6ijiYxU6nnCM7CXuq6S2PC2WY